Enhancing Collaborative Commenting in Google Sheets: Introducing Emoji Reactions to Amplify Engagement within Tables

Last year, we witnessed Google Docs incorporating the feature of inserting emojis into comments. And recently, Gmail also introduced emoji reaction feature for emails. Now, this feature has spread its influence to Google Sheets.

The usage method remains identical to Google Docs, where users are required to write comments in the spreadsheet first. Subsequently, other users have the capability to react to those comments by simply clicking on the emoji reaction button.
